| Brand | Lovato | |
| Product Type | Contactor | |
| Coil Voltage | 220V | |
| Number of Poles | 3 | |
| Contact Voltage | 690V | |
| Contact Current | 60A | |
| Series | BFD80 | |
| Mount Type | DIN Rail | |
| Function | DC Switching | |
| Minimum Operating Temperature | -50°C | |
| Contactor Application | Power Contactor | |
| Operational Current Ie | 130A | |
| Maximum Operating Temperature | 70°C | |
| Width | 55mm | |
| Standards/Approvals | CSA C22.2 60947-1, CSA C22.2 60947-4-1, IEC/EN/BS 60947-1, IEC/EN/BS 60947-4-1, UL 60947-4-1, UL 60947-1 | |
| Depth | 115mm | |
| Length | 194mm | |
